
Als
u toch frames wilt gebruiken...
Ondanks al deze nadelen
worden frames toch veel gebruikt op internet,
hoofdzakelijk om één reden: ze vereenvoudigen het maken
en onderhouden van een navigatiemenu sterk. Dit is een
belangrijk argument voor het gebruik van frames. Wanneer
u dus toch gebruik wilt maken van frames moet u op een
aantal dingen letten die van belang zijn voor de
zoekmachines.
1. Neem op de pagina die de frameset bevat ook
een titel en meta-tags op
Dit wordt nog wel eens vergeten maar het staat zeer
slordig wanneer iemand zoekt in een zoekmachine en uw
frameset pagina komt in de resultaten met de titel
"geen titel" o.i.d. naar boven. De kans dat een
gebruiker uw site met een bezoekje vereert is dan niet zo
heel groot. Het gebruik van meta-tags geven de
zoekmachine aanknopingspunten voor het onderwerp van de
site, aangezien een pagina die de frameset definieert
verder weinig inhoud heeft.
2. Maak gebruik van de NO FRAMES tag
De NO FRAMES tag van HTML is speciaal bedoeld voor
browsers die geen frames ondersteunen. Wat er vroeger
gebeurde wanneer een browser geen frames ondersteunde (en
de NO FRAMES tag was opgenomen in de pagina) dan werd de
tekst binnen de NO FRAMES tag getoond aan de gebruiker
i.p.v. de geframede pagina's. Tegenwoordig is deze tag
eigenlijk overbodig geworden want alle moderne browsers
ondersteunen frames. De gebruiker krijgt de tekst binnen
de NO FRAMES tag dus nooit te zien. Nooit? Nou eigenlijk,
bijna nooit. Er is een situatie waarin de tekst binnen de
NO FRAMES tag wel zichtbaar wordt. En dat is wanneer u in
een zoekmachine zoekt en u vind een pagina die een
frameset bevat en eveneens de NO FRAMES tag. In dat geval
laat de zoekmachine meestal de tekst uit de NO FRAMES tag
zien aan de gebruiker.
3. Zorg ervoor dat sub-pagina's niet zelfstandig
geladen worden maar binnen de frameset
Zoals eerder in dit artikel al werd opgemerkt kan dit
eenvoudig gerealiseerd worden met behulp van javascript.
Ook is het aan te bevelen op elke subpagina op z'n minst
een link op te nemen naar de startpagina, dit zowel voor
menselijke gebruikers, als voor de zoekmachines. Dit
zorgt ervoor dat gebruikers niet vast komen te zitten op
een van uw subpagina's maar verder kunnen surfen door de
link te volgen.
De No
Frames tag optimaal gebruiken
Wanneer u toch gebruik gaat maken van de No Frames tag
besteed er dan ook de nodige aandacht aan. Zet dus niet
de weinig zinvolle tekst "Sorry, uw browser
ondersteund geen frames" hier neer, tenzij u
natuurlijk graag wilt dat uw website gevonden wordt in
zoekmachines op die zinsnede.
De No Frames tag geeft u in wezen een extra pagina om te
optimaliseren voor de zoekmachines. En omdat gebruikers
zelden de volledige tekst die u hier plaatst te zien
krijgen (tenzij ze opzettelijk de broncode van uw pagina
bekijken) kunt u zich hier uitleven met optimalisatie
trucs. De gewone richtlijnen voor het optimaliseren van
pagina's voor zoekmachines zijn hierbij dus van
toepassing. Maak gebruik van koppen met relevante
trefwoorden. Neem links op met relevante trefwoorden.
Zorg voor een bodytekst die kort en krachtig is en
eveneens al uw trefwoorden bevat in een goede (maar niet
onnatuurlijke hoge) woordfrequentie. En vergeet dus ook
de titel en de meta tags niet.
E.a zou er bijvoorbeeld
zo uit kunnen zien in HTML:
<HTML>
<HEAD>
<META name="description"
content="beschrijving van de pagina">
<META name="keywords"
content="trefwoorden">
<TITLE>Een eenvoudig frameset
document</TITLE>
</HEAD>
<FRAMESET cols="20%, 80%">
<FRAME src="inhoud_van_frame1.html">
<FRAME src="inhoud_van_frame2.html">
</FRAMESET>
<NOFRAMES>Hier geoptimaliseerde HTML code om hoog
te scoren in de zoekmachines</NOFRAMES>
</HTML>
Verder
>>
domein en webhosting via Argeweb
|